| Description | LNP@Azoramide is a drug delivery system that encapsulates azoramide inside lipid nanoparticles (LNP). Lipid nanoparticles have advantages as delivery vehicles. It is mainly composed of ionizable cationic phospholipids, cholesterol, auxiliary phospholipids and polyethylene glycol-modified phospholipids. Under physiological pH conditions, ionizable cationic phospholipids are neutral. When placed in an acidic environment such as endosomes, they are protonated and positively charged, and can tightly combine with negatively charged azolamide through electrostatic interaction to achieve efficient encapsulation. Cholesterol enhances membrane fusibility, which helps LNP@Azoramide to escape from endosomes and enter the cytoplasm after it is taken up by cells. Auxiliary phospholipids stabilize the phospholipid bilayer structure and stabilize the LNP morphology. Polyethylene glycol-modified phospholipids are located on the surface of LNPs to prevent particles from aggregating, prolonging their circulation time in the body, and avoiding rapid clearance by the immune system.
